were once imported by Moondance audio, in the Colorado area, IIRC. Nicely, if simply built, they offered a good performance to price ratio. I especially liked their little speaker, the Equinox, (this was perhaps almost a decade ago). I found it compared favorably to the Totem System I's, especially if you inverted the woofer which was out of phase to the tweeter (well, the Totem was also inverted, too, IIRC).
There were a couple of reviews of this little speaker and the reviews were decent. They had a large Dapolito design too, IIRC, that also sounded decent. Cabinets were made from Jarrah wood, an Australian Eucalyptus, which had a nice fit and finish. I believe they changed distributors and elected to go more into the pro type speaker systems, for commercial use, and then they disappeared.
